Expert Verdict
Part of the siloxane family under broader EU environmental scrutiny (D4/D5/D6 cyclic siloxanes are restricted, but this linear phenyl siloxane is not currently targeted); limited standalone safety data

Is Tetramethyl Hexaphenyl Tetrasiloxane allowed in the EU?
Tetramethyl Hexaphenyl Tetrasiloxane EU regulatory status: permitted. This is based on EU Regulation 1223/2009 and its amendments.
What does Tetramethyl Hexaphenyl Tetrasiloxane do in cosmetics?
Tetramethyl Hexaphenyl Tetrasiloxane functions as: Emollient, skin conditioning agent — silicone-based. It is classified as a cosmetic ingredient in our database. CAS number: 17082-47-2.
